The Hyndland train station offers a variety of facilities designed to make your railway experience as seamless as possible. The ticket office has extensive opening hours, ensuring availability from early morning until late at night, across all days of the week. You'll also find easily accessible ticket machines, allowing for quick and simple ticket collection, even those bought online. The station is equipped with smartcard validators, although smartcards are not issued here. Accessibility is a priority; the station is fully step-free, and equipped with an induction loop for those with hearing impairments.
As you navigate the station, rest assured of your safety and convenience with CCTV monitoring. While the station lacks certain conveniences like refreshment facilities and shops, public Wi-Fi and pay phones are available, allowing you to remain connected. If you're looking for a quiet spot, a seating area awaits, though you won't find first-class lounges or waiting rooms here.
Once at Hyndland, the journey doesn't have to end. The station offers links with numerous transport modes, ensuring your journey continues smoothly. For those seeking a bus service, transport options can be found on Clarence Drive, and details on bus services can be found at Travel Line Scotland. Although accessible taxis are not available on-site, various taxi services can be accessed via TrainTaxi, providing door-to-door convenience when you need it.
Planning to cycle? Hyndland accommodates bicycles with six spaces, although they are unsheltered. While there is no cycle hire service, safe storage options ensure you have peace of mind if you're incorporating cycling into your travel plans.

While Hyde North station does not boast the full suite of amenities some larger stations might offer, it does provide essential services to assist in your travel. Ticket collection is streamlined with accessible machines located on Platform 1, perfect for those who have purchased tickets online and need a quick pickup. However, there is no ticket office available. The station aids those with hearing impairments using an induction loop system.
Interestingly, while Hyde North lacks a staffed help center, passengers are encouraged to call 08002006060 for any assistance. CCTV and the presence of staff may be absent, but a free-of-charge car park with 15 spots is convenient for those driving to the station. Additionally, while no food outlets can be found within the station, its proximity to the town offers various eateries nearby.
Hyde North station is categorised under category C for accessibility. Passengers can reach Platform 1 directly from the car park, although access to services toward Rose Hill requires traversing a bridge with stairs. Despite the relative limitations in accessibility, additional support and assistance are easily requested through the Passenger Assist service, ensuring no traveler is left behind. Hyde North enables travel without the stress of prior booking through National Rail's assistance services, with more details found here.
Hyde North is nestled in a prime location that facilitates easy access to several travel modes. Rail replacement services can be accessed outside the station entrance on Junction Street. The station offers bus connections at Junction Street towards popular destinations like Stockport and Ashton, with further details available via Busline at 0871 200 2233.
While direct taxi services aren't stationed, Northern Railway's cab4you service enables easy booking. For metro connections, details can be found through GMPTE by calling 0161 228 7811, though Hyde North does not have its own bicycle hire service.
